Understanding Twill Wool Fabric
Twill wool fabric is revered in the textile industry for its unique weave and texture, offering a distinctive drape that sets it apart from other materials. The characteristic diagonal ribbing inherent to twill construction not only enhances strength but also elevates the aesthetic appeal, making it a popular choice for various applications such as clothing, upholstery, and accessories.
The Characteristics of Twill Wool Fabric
One of the most notable features of twill wool fabric is its durability, owing to the way the fibers are interlaced. This construction method provides a fabric that resists creasing and wear, ensuring longevity. Additionally, twill wool typically exhibits excellent insulation properties, making it suitable for both cold weather garments and stylish outerwear.
- Texture: The fabric's texture ranges from soft and plush to coarse, depending on the type of wool used and the specific weaving technique applied.
- Weight: Available in various weights, twill wool can be tailored for different uses—from lightweight suits to heavier coats.
- Versatility: Its adaptability allows it to be dyed in an array of colors and patterns, catering to diverse fashion trends and consumer preferences.
Fake Wool Fabric: A Sustainable Alternative
In recent years, fake wool fabrics have gained significant traction within the fashion industry, particularly among brands like Texvogue that prioritize sustainable practices. These synthetic alternatives mimic the appearance and feel of traditional wool while providing certain advantages such as easier maintenance and cost-effectiveness.
Benefits of Fake Wool Fabric
One cannot overlook the environmental aspects associated with fake wool fabrics. Often crafted from recycled materials or sustainable sources, they offer an eco-friendly option without compromising on style or functionality. Moreover, advancements in textile technology have led to the development of high-quality synthetic fibers that closely replicate the luxurious qualities of natural wool.
- Maintenance: Unlike natural wool, which often requires special care, fake wool can typically be machine washed and dried, making it a practical choice for everyday wear.
- Affordability: Generally, fake wool fabrics come at a lower price point compared to their natural counterparts, broadening accessibility for consumers.
- Customization: Many manufacturers offer custom options, allowing designers to create unique patterns and textures tailored to specific collections.
